Baked Macaroni and Cheese with Toasted Breadcrumbs

Baked Macaroni and Cheese with Toasted Breadcrumbs

Chickpea pasta baked in a creamy, protein-packed cauliflower and Greek yogurt cheese sauce, topped with a golden and crunchy whole wheat breadcrumb crust.

NUTRITION

552kcal
Protein
51.4g
Fat
14.9g
Carbs
73.1g

SERVINGS

1 serving

INGREDIENTS

2.5 oz Chickpea elbow pasta

1 cup Cauliflower florets

0.5 cup Non-fat Greek yogurt

1 oz Reduced-fat sharp cheddar cheese

1 tbsp Nutritional yeast

0.25 tsp Garlic powder

0.25 tsp Onion powder

0.25 tsp Sea salt

0.25 tsp Black pepper

2 tbsp Whole wheat breadcrumbs

1 tsp Olive oil

PREPARATION

  • 1

    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C) and lightly grease a small oven-safe ramekin or baking dish.

  • 2

    Bring a pot of salted water to a boil. Cook the chickpea pasta according to package directions until just al dente, then drain.

  • 3

    While the pasta cooks, steam the cauliflower florets until very tender, about 8-10 minutes.

  • 4

    In a high-speed blender, combine the steamed cauliflower, Greek yogurt, shredded cheddar cheese, nutritional yeast, garlic powder, onion powder, sea salt, and black pepper. Blend until completely smooth and creamy.

  • 5

    In a small skillet over medium heat, combine the olive oil and whole wheat breadcrumbs. Toast for 2-3 minutes until they are golden brown and fragrant.

  • 6

    Toss the cooked pasta with the cauliflower cheese sauce until every noodle is well-coated.

  • 7

    Transfer the mixture to the prepared baking dish and sprinkle the toasted breadcrumbs evenly over the top.

  • 8

    Bake for 10-12 minutes until the sauce is bubbling and the topping is extra crispy. Let cool for 5 minutes before serving.
